Responsibilities

  • Research, develop, and evaluate new textile materials and technologies for various automotive interior and exterior applications, including seating, trim, and components.
  • Conduct thorough material testing and characterization, analyzing data to assess performance, durability, and compliance with industry standards and internal specifications.
  • Collaborate with design, engineering, and manufacturing teams to integrate new textile materials into vehicle designs, ensuring manufacturability and cost-effectiveness.
  • Identify and implement process improvements in textile manufacturing, leveraging data analysis to optimize efficiency, reduce waste, and enhance product quality.
  • Manage supplier relationships, ensuring the quality and timely delivery of textile materials according to project requirements.
  • Stay abreast of emerging trends and advancements in textile science and engineering, applying this knowledge to drive innovation within General Motors.
  • Prepare technical reports, presentations, and documentation related to material development, testing, and manufacturing processes.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ve material-related issues throughout the product lifecycle.
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in Textile Engineering, Materials Science, Chemical Engineering, or a related field.
  • 5+ years of proven experience in textile materials development, characterization, and application, preferably within the automotive industry.
  • Strong proficiency in Data Analysis techniques and software for interpreting material test results and process optimization.
  • Solid understanding of various textile manufacturing processes.
  • Experience with material testing methodologies and equipment.
  • Excellent problem‑solving skills and a strong analytical mindset.
  • Ability to work collaboratively in a cross‑functional team environment.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ills, both written and verbal.
